Course obligations

Work at seminars. Students are supposed to attend seminars and be prepared in advance from the very beginning of the semester. There will be two small tests during semester (2×10 points approx. 5th, 10th week) The problems required at the tests will correspond to problems solved at previous seminars. Maximum score that can be gained at seminars is 20 points.

Midterm exam. Midterm exam will be written in 7th or 8th week of the semester. The content of the test will be composed according to content of lectures, seminars and of the course reading. Maximum points that can be gained in final exam is 30.

Final exam. Final exam will be written during examination period. The content of the test will be composed according to content of lectures, seminars and of the course reading. There will be an extra term for final exam at the very end of semester for students with 4+ result after first try. Maximum points that can be gained in final exam is 50.
